Richard Ross, a remarkably diverse and accomplished individual, effortlessly transitioned between the realms of production and direction, effortlessly leaving an enduring and profound impact on the vast and dynamic world of television programming, which has forever been shaped by his innovative and creative endeavors.

Noted television personality and documentary filmmaker has garnered widespread recognition for his thought-provoking and engaging works, which have consistently pushed the boundaries of what audiences have come to expect from documentary storytelling.

One of his most notable and enduring projects is the documentary series "Unsolved History", initially released in 2002, which expertly delved into the captivating realm of unexplained events and enigmatic mysteries that have long fascinated and intrigued the general public.

Through his meticulous research and insightful storytelling, he skillfully unraveled the complexities and intricacies surrounding these enigmatic cases, allowing viewers to gain a deeper understanding of the often-baffling phenomena that continue to shape our understanding of the world.

In addition to his work on "Unsolved History", he has also made a significant impact with his documentary film "Wage Slaves: Not Getting by in America", released in 2002, which provided a poignant and thought-provoking examination of the struggles faced by individuals in the United States.

Through this powerful and emotionally charged documentary, he skillfully shed light on the often-overlooked realities of poverty and economic hardship, offering a candid and unflinching look at the daily struggles and challenges faced by those living on the margins of society.

Through his tireless efforts to shed light on these important issues, he has established himself as a respected and influential voice in the world of documentary filmmaking, and his work continues to inspire and educate audiences to this day.

Ross's innovative and imaginative pursuits transcended the boundaries of traditional creative outlets, as exemplified by his involvement in the documentary series "Dinosaur Revolution" in 2011.

Richard Ross, a life of great significance and impact, was tragically cut short on November 24, 2022, in the vibrant city of Los Angeles, California, USA, leaving behind a lasting legacy that will undoubtedly continue to captivate and inspire countless individuals for years to come, a testament to the profound influence he had on those around him.
